“…According to the hapten hypothesis of drug hypersensitivity, drugs may become immunogenic once conjugated to a macromolecular carrier . This hypothesis was evolved largely from studies with penicillin antibiotics, which contain a ,-lactam nucleus that has inherent chemical reactivity towards nucleophilic groups on proteins (Levine et al, 1966). For a number of other drugs associated with hypersensitivity reactions in man it has been assumed that drug haptens are formed from chemically reactive metabolites, rather than parent drug but there is little or no experimental evidence for such a mechanism in most cases 14 N. “…In addition, a short time later it was found that the antibodies present in the serum of individuals receiving pencillin were not directed toward penicillin itself, but to various breakdown products of penicillin, especially the penicilloyl group (13,28). Bernard Levine and his colleagues independently drew very similar conclusions (29)(30)(31)(32), and out of the work of the 2 laboratories practical procedures for the everyday diagnosis of human penicillin allergy were developed.…”

“…The pattern of allergic reactivity in penicillin allergy is actually rather complex in that penicillin is not only subject to direct aminolysis by protein lysyl groups to form penicilloyl groups but also gives rise to a variety of breakdown products with protein reactivity, including penicillenic acid, penicillamine, and penicilloic acid. Virtually everyone who is treated with penicillin develops an immune response to the penicilloyl group (8,28) but in addition antibodies are sometimes demonstrable to penicillenate (or its oxidation products), penicillamine, penamaldoyl, penicilloaldehyde, polymers of 6-aminopenicillanic acid, or other poorly characterized determinants (27,28,(32)(33)(34)(35). All of the penicillin determinants that have been identified have the capability of forming covalent bonds with proteins.…”
